
Clayton M. Christensen
Over de Auteur
Clayton M. Christensen was a renowned American academic and business consultant, best known for his groundbreaking work on innovation and management. He served as a professor at Harvard Business School and gained widespread recognition for his theories on disruptive innovation, which transformed the way businesses approach new market developments. His influential books, including 'The Innovator's Dilemma' and 'The Innovator's Solution', have shaped the understanding of how companies can sustain growth amid technological change.
